The effect of alcohol withdrawal therapy on gut microbiota in alcohol use disorder and its link to inflammation and craving

open access: yesAlcohol, Clinical and Experimental Research, Volume 49, Issue 9, Page 1912-1923, September 2025.
This study investigates the effect of alcohol withdrawal therapy on the gut microbiome and its relationship to specific interleukins and alcohol craving. Alcohol withdrawal affected microbiome composition and increased the concentration of the butyrate pathway, along with the overall bacterial load.

Effects of Nitrate on Hydrogenogenic Carbon Monoxide Oxidation in Parageobacillus thermoglucosidasius

open access: yesEnvironmental Microbiology Reports, Volume 17, Issue 3, June 2025.
Parageobacillus thermoglucosidasius hierarchically utilises nitrate respiration and hydrogenogenic carbon monoxide (CO) oxidation. Nitrate suppresses CO oxidation and promotes rapid cell growth through hydrogen‐dependent nitrate reduction.
